Biological Background: Mannose Receptor/CD206 Function and Localization

  • Macrophage mannose receptor 1 (MRC1), also known as CD206, is a type I transmembrane glycoprotein and a member of the C-type lectin superfamily. It is encoded by the Mrc1 gene in mice (UniProt Q61830).
  • MRC1 functions as a phagocytic and endocytic pattern recognition receptor, mediating the uptake of glycoproteins and pathogens by macrophages. It binds both sulfated and non-sulfated polysaccharide chains, facilitating clearance of mannose-/fucose-/N-acetylglucosamine-terminated ligands.
  • The receptor plays a critical role in innate immunity by acting as a phagocytic receptor for bacteria, fungi, and other pathogens, thereby contributing to host defense and antigen presentation.
  • Subcellularly, MRC1 cycles between the cell membrane and endosomal compartments, consistent with its role in endocytosis and phagocytosis; it is localized to the endosome membrane and cell surface.
  • Tissue expression is predominantly detected in macrophages, aligning with its function in immune surveillance and pathogen recognition.
  • Structural keywords from UniProt include 3D-structure (crystal structure of its C-type lectin domains), calcium-dependent binding (lectin activity), disulfide bond stabilization, glycosylation, a signal peptide, a transmembrane helix, and internal repeats characteristic of the mannose receptor family.

Experimental Guidance and Technical Tips

  • The immunogen is a synthetic peptide around the C-terminal region of mouse MRC1; the antibody is expected to recognize the C-terminus, which may be advantageous for detecting full-length protein and avoiding steric hindrance from ligand-binding domains in functional studies.
  • For Western blot (WB), anticipate a band at approximately 166 kDa. Reduce potential non-specific binding by using appropriate blocking agents and verify with controls, as high molecular weight proteins may show cross-reactive bands.
  • In immunofluorescence (IF) and immunohistochemistry (IHC), note the membrane and endosomal localization; permeabilization may be needed for intracellular pool detection. Consider antigen retrieval for paraffin-embedded sections (IHC-P) and validate in the relevant sample system (human, mouse, rat).
  • ELISA applications can be optimized by pairing with an appropriate capture antibody or antigen coat; confirm cross-reactivity across species in the assay format of interest.
  • Given the receptor’s role in pathogen phagocytosis, functional studies in macrophages may benefit from assessing antibody effects on ligand uptake or blocking assays.
